Unveiling the World of IIYOUTH Volunteer Programs Abroad
First things first, what exactly are IIYOUTH volunteer programs? Think of them as organized opportunities for young people like you to volunteer their time and skills in communities around the globe. These programs can cover a huge range of areas, from environmental conservation and wildlife protection to teaching English, assisting in healthcare settings, or working on community development projects. IIYOUTH, as an organization, focuses on facilitating these experiences, ensuring that volunteers are supported throughout their journey and that their efforts have a positive impact on the host communities. It's a fantastic way to blend your passion for travel with a desire to contribute meaningfully to the world.
IIYOUTH programs stand out for a few key reasons. They prioritize responsible volunteering, meaning they focus on projects that are genuinely needed and beneficial to the local communities. They also emphasize cultural immersion, giving volunteers the chance to experience life in a new country beyond the typical tourist experience. This could involve living with a local family, learning the local language, or participating in cultural activities. Moreover, IIYOUTH provides support services, such as pre-departure guidance, in-country orientation, and ongoing support from staff, making the experience safe and enriching. With a variety of programs available, IIYOUTH caters to different interests, skills, and time commitments, making it accessible to a wide range of individuals.

Choosing the Right IIYOUTH Volunteer Program: A Step-by-Step Guide
Alright, you're sold on the idea! Awesome! But where do you even begin? With so many incredible programs to choose from, picking the right one can feel a bit overwhelming. Don't worry, we'll break it down into manageable steps. The first thing to consider is your interests and skills. What are you passionate about? Are you an animal lover, a budding teacher, a healthcare enthusiast, or a community development guru? IIYOUTH offers programs that cater to diverse interests, so think about what kind of impact you want to make. Next, think about your existing skills and how they might be useful in a volunteer setting. Do you have any prior experience in teaching, construction, healthcare, or any other relevant area? Even if you don't, that's okay! Many programs welcome volunteers with no specific skills, providing training and support on-site. Identify programs that align with your interests and where your skills can be put to good use. Check the details of your goals and the program's purpose.
Next up, think about where you want to go. Do you dream of exploring the vibrant cultures of Southeast Asia, the stunning landscapes of South America, or the wildlife-rich environments of Africa? IIYOUTH offers programs in various countries, each with its unique charm and opportunities. Research the different locations, learn about the local cultures, and consider the potential challenges and rewards of each destination. Some things to take into account are the level of development, the political situation, and the languages spoken. Think about the duration of the program. IIYOUTH offers programs of varying lengths, from a few weeks to several months. Consider your availability and the amount of time you can commit to volunteering. Shorter programs are ideal if you're short on time, while longer programs offer a deeper immersion experience and the opportunity to make a more significant impact. Be sure to consider your budget. Volunteer programs often have associated costs, including program fees, accommodation, food, flights, and personal expenses. Carefully review the program fees and what's included. Research your destinations and cost of living. Make a budget and ensure you can afford the program. Lastly, read reviews and talk to past volunteers. Don't just take our word for it! Research the IIYOUTH reviews and testimonials to get a sense of what the experience is really like. Reach out to former volunteers to ask questions and learn about their experiences. Their insights can be invaluable in helping you make an informed decision.
Packing Your Bags: Essentials for Your IIYOUTH Adventure
Okay, you've chosen your program and you're getting ready to go! Exciting times! But before you jet off, you'll need to pack. Packing for a volunteer trip abroad is a bit different than packing for a typical vacation. You'll want to be prepared for the local climate, the activities you'll be doing, and any cultural considerations. Start with the essentials. Pack comfortable and versatile clothing appropriate for the climate of your destination. Layers are your friend! Bring sturdy shoes suitable for walking, working, and potentially hiking. Don't forget any necessary personal medications, a basic first-aid kit, and any toiletries you'll need. Make sure you bring things like sunscreen, insect repellent, and any other items you might need to protect yourself from the local environment. Consider bringing items that are difficult or expensive to obtain in your destination country. Think about things like specific medications, personal hygiene products, or any specialized equipment you'll need for your volunteer work. Be mindful of cultural norms and dress codes. Research the local customs and dress codes of your destination country and pack accordingly. Avoid wearing clothing that might be considered offensive or disrespectful. Remember to pack any essential documents, such as your passport, visa, program confirmation, insurance information, and copies of important documents. Make copies of everything and store them separately from the originals in case of loss or theft. It's smart to pack some small gifts or souvenirs to show appreciation to your host family or local contacts. Consider things like small trinkets from your home country, educational materials, or other items that might be useful or appreciated. Keep in mind that space is limited, so pack light! You'll likely be moving around and you don't want to be burdened with excess baggage. Prioritize essential items and leave non-essentials at home. Navigating Culture Shock and Making the Most of Your Experience
So, you've arrived, you're settled in, and you're ready to make a difference. But hold on a second! Prepare yourself for a bit of a rollercoaster ride. Culture shock is a very real thing, and it's something that most volunteers experience to varying degrees. It's the feeling of disorientation and anxiety that can arise when you're immersed in a new culture. It's totally normal, and it doesn't mean you've made the wrong decision. The key is to be prepared and to have some strategies for coping. Before you go, research the culture of your host country. Learn about local customs, traditions, and social norms. The more you know, the less likely you are to be surprised or overwhelmed. Once you arrive, give yourself time to adjust. Don't expect to feel completely at ease right away. Allow yourself time to explore your new surroundings, meet new people, and understand the local way of life. Don't be afraid to ask questions. If you're unsure about something, ask your host family, program staff, or local contacts for guidance. Embracing the differences is critical. Try to approach cultural differences with an open mind and a willingness to learn. Avoid judging the local culture by your own standards. Engage with the local community. Make an effort to interact with the people around you. Learn a few basic phrases in the local language, attend local events, and participate in cultural activities. Stay connected with friends and family back home. But also, stay connected with those around you there. Maintaining contact with your support network can help you to feel grounded and less isolated. Remember why you're there. When things get tough, remind yourself of your goals and the reasons why you decided to volunteer. Focus on the positive aspects of your experience and the impact you're making. Embrace the adventure. Be open to new experiences, take risks, and try new things. The more you immerse yourself in the local culture, the more rewarding your experience will be. Remember, the best volunteer experiences are also the most enriching.
